Congenital Nasolacrimal Duct Obstruction: Comparison of Two Different Treatment Algorithms

Conclusions:Primary probing for CNLDO has a high success rate that is not adversely affected by increasing age. This study also indicates that if initial probing is unsuccessful, nasolacrimal intubation rather than repeat probing yields a significantly higher success rate.[J Pediatr Ophthalmol Strabismus. 2016;53(5):285 –291.]
